Transaction eaa127cb4c890bb21565840681afe2740c3378866a27fa323448a2fc5a134a2e
1 Input
1 Output
-
eaa127cb4c890bb21565840681afe2740c3378866a27fa323448a2fc5a134a2e:0
- value
- 21958
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 5598dfb8ef81e8cdd6c7b4601c8390b14c1b5339fe89c1ae89f77d176d8d1a86
- address
- bc1p2kvdlw80s85vm4k8k3spequsk9xpk5eel6yurt5f7a73wmvdr2rqv8l92k